What is a microinfluencer?

A microinfluencer is a content creator with between 1,000 and 100,000 followers, usually within a niche audience and with high engagement rates. Unlike big influencers, microinfluencers tend to have a closer, more genuine and active community.

🎯 Why Work with Microinfluencers in Music Marketing?

1. More Authentic Promotion

Fans trust genuine recommendations from someone they admire more than paid ads. When a microinfluencer shares your song, video, or upcoming concert, it’s done in a personal and relatable way that resonates deeply with their community.

👉 A genuine post by a microinfluencer can have a bigger impact than a massive ad campaign.

2. Affordable Strategy

Collaborating with microinfluencers is much more cost-effective than working with celebrities. Many even accept creative exchanges, such as exclusive access, VIP experiences, or mutual shoutouts.

3. Precise Targeting

You can find microinfluencers that align perfectly with your music style, message, or target audience:

  • Indie music influencers

  • TikTok creators posting music reviews

  • Twitch streamers sharing playlists

  • Content curators on Spotify, YouTube, or Instagram

📈 How to Use Microinfluencers to Promote Your Music

Send them your song before the release


Make them part of the process. Ask for exclusive feedback, create an early listener group, or invite them to share a sneak peek before launch day.

Include them in your content


Record a TikTok together, do a joint Instagram Live, or feature their reactions in a reel. Co-creating content expands your reach and humanizes your brand.

Use trackable links


Generate links with tools like Bitly or Linktree to track how many clicks, streams, or sales come directly from each collaboration.

🎵 Microinfluencer Success Stories

Girl in Red, a Norwegian indie artist, gained massive popularity thanks to the LGBTQ+ community on TikTok sharing her lyrics and videos.

DannyLux, a regional Mexican artist, collaborated with microinfluencers on YouTube who reacted to corridos tumbados, boosting his presence without a label.
